Air Fryer Blueberry Crisp

No need to heat up the whole kitchen just to make dessert. Your air fryer will have this crisp ready in no time! This makes two servings, perfect for smaller air fryers, but feel free to double the recipe.

Ingredients

Fruit:

  • 1 cup frozen blueberries
  • 2 teaspo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on lemon juice
  • 1 pinch salt
  • Topping:
  • 3 tablespoons quick-cooking oats
  • 1 ½ t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 ½ tablespoons brown sugar
  • ½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 1 ½ tablespoons salted butter, softened

Directions

  1. Preheat an air fryer to 360 degrees F (180 degrees C).

  2. Combine blueberries, flour, lemon juice, and salt in a small bowl. Toss to coat, then divide the mixture between two 1-cup ramekins.

  3. Combine oats, flour, brown sugar, and cinnamon for the topping in a small bowl. Mix in softened butter using a fork until mixture is crumbly. Sprinkle over the blueberries.

  4. Place the ramekins in the air fryer basket and cook until the blueberries are warmed throughout and topping is golden brown, 12 to 14 minutes.

Cook’s Note

I find the blueberries to be sweet enough, but you can add 1 teaspoon of white sugar to the fruit for more sweetness.

Use any frozen fruit you like, just be aware that larger chunks of fruit will take longer to cook.
